Swiss Artist Zep Releases New Watercolor Graphic Novel

Author Zep's new graphic novel, 'Tournez la page,' published by Rue de Sèvres, tells the story of a writer who, after achieving success, faces neglect and abandonment. The narrative follows his disappearance and potential rebirth elsewhere, offering a second life in the sun.

Swiss Transport Policy Faces Criticism Over Goals

Critics argue that current Swiss transport policies, which focus on individual eco-gestures like respecting speed limits, are insufficient. They believe these measures are an excuse to avoid legislating on more impactful issues. Effective and equitable action requires legislation, similar to road rules.
